THE DEFINITIVE GUIDE TO PET STORES DUBAI

The Definitive Guide to pet stores dubai

This Web site is employing a safety service to shield itself from online assaults. The action you just carried out activated the safety Answer. There are plenty of actions that could result in this block which includes distributing a specific word or phrase, a SQL command or malformed facts.Find the best veterinary clinics in Dubai with top vets, a

read more